Choosing a Private Mental Health Psychiatrist

We tend to think of our physical health as a top priority, but keeping your mind healthy is equally vital. Psychologists can help you manage your mental health issues through treatment and medication.

Psychiatrists can be found in private practices, community mental health centers, and hospitals. When selecting a psychiatrist, consider their education, experience, and approach to care.

One Doctor for Your Treatment

You will have the same psychiatrist throughout your treatment if you opt for a private doctor for mental health. This helps to establish trust, which is essential to the success of your care. It can also allow you to see a clear progression in your progress over time and could lead to faster results than you would have otherwise.

A first visit will usually include an assessment of your symptoms and an interview. You can expect to be asked questions about how you've been feeling, as well as your past experience with mental health issues was like and what medications in the event that you have any, you are currently taking. Your physician will then begin to create an action plan for your treatment.

Psychiatrists are trained in the biological reasons behind mental illness. They are able to treat your condition from both a medical and psychological perspective. This combination of knowledge and knowledge will allow them to provide a comprehensive approach to care, which includes everything from diagnosis to the management of medication. Additionally, a psychiatrist's medical background helps them to recognize and treat any additional conditions that may be exacerbating your symptoms.

In order to become a psychiatrist, one must first go through medical school and then a residency program. This process could take several years to be completed. After they have obtained their MD or DO, they need to become board certified in psychiatry to practice independently. This is a lengthy and expensive process.
